Sometimes the Training Works as Intended!

First games tonight. 7G girls game and then 8G boys. Some nerves but remembered for the most part to slow down and think things through. The only time that I had an obvious problem was when I called player control and kind of fumbled on the signal as I started to go straight arm instead of behind the head. Might have missed a couple of travel calls and I made a note to myself to work on recognizing the pivot foot. Had a great experienced partner to work with who was kind enough to say that no one would have known it was my first assignment. All in all a good night. Can't wait to get out there again.
